Amblyopone
Amblyopone is an ancient group of predaceous ants found worldwide. These subterranean ants have elongate mandibles and a characteristic broad posterior attachment of the petiole. Many species, including the widespread North American species A. pallipes and its close relative A. oregonensis, are specialist predators of centipedes.
